Frequently Asked Questions

How do California State University-Channel Islands and California State University-East Bay compare?
California State University-Channel Islands (Camarillo, CA) has an acceptance rate of 94.8%, in-state tuition of $7,159, and median 10-year earnings of $62,152. California State University-East Bay (Hayward, CA) has an acceptance rate of 97.4%, in-state tuition of $7,583, and median 10-year earnings of $71,401.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, California State University-Channel Islands or California State University-East Bay?
California State University-East Bay gra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$71,401 vs $62,152.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, California State University-Channel Islands or California State University-East Bay?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), California State University-East Bay is the more affordable option at $9,320 per year versus $9,849.
Which school has a better 4-year graduation rate?
California State University-Channel Islands has the higher 4-year graduation rate: 52.4% vs 46.7%.
